    Really depends on what kind of chill you are looking at.

    When I really need to focus on a book or work, I tend to listen to more ambient things:
    God is an Astronaut, Explosions in the Sky, Sigur Ros, The Album Leaf

    When I want some peace walking to class usually soft, quiet indie or alternative rock:
    The Shins, Coldplay, Death Cab, etc.

    But when I really need to think, usually acoustic, folk or Christian rock:
    Leeland, John Foreman, Andrew Bird, etc
